- Berkey Water Filter:
The Berkey Water Filter is a gravity-fed system that is designed to remove a wide range of contaminants, including bacteria, viruses, pesticides, and heavy metals. This filter is made from high-quality stainless steel and comes with two purification elements that can last for up to 6,000 gallons. The Berkey Water Filter is capable of removing up to 99.9999% of pathogenic bacteria and 99.999% of viruses, making it an excellent option for those living in areas with poor water quality.
Pros:
- Long-lasting purification elements
- Can remove a wide range of contaminants
- Made from high-quality stainless steel
- Portable and easy to use
Cons:
- Expensive compared to other options
- Requires regular cleaning
- Can take a while to filter large quantities of water
- Brita Water Filter Pitcher:
The Brita Water Filter Pitcher is a popular option for those who want a simple and affordable way to filter their drinking water. This pitcher uses activated carbon to remove impurities, including chlorine, mercury, and cadmium. It has a 10-cup capacity and comes with one filter that can last for up to 40 gallons. The Brita Water Filter Pitcher is an excellent option for those who want to reduce the taste and odor of their tap water without spending a lot of money.
Pros:
- Affordable
- Simple to use
- Reduces chlorine taste and odor
- BPA-free
Cons:
- Limited filtration capabilities compared to other options
- Requires frequent filter changes
- Not suitable for removing all types of contaminants

- Sawyer Mini Water Filter:
The Sawyer Mini Water Filter is a portable and lightweight option that is perfect for outdoor enthusiasts and travelers. This filter uses a hollow fiber membrane that is capable of removing up to 99.99999% of bacteria and 99.9999% of protozoa. It has a compact design and can filter up to 100,000 gallons of water. The Sawyer Mini Water Filter is an excellent option for those who want a lightweight and reliable filter that can be used in a variety of settings.
Pros:
- Lightweight and portable
- Can filter up to 100,000 gallons of water
- Affordable
- Easy to use
Cons:
- Limited filtration capabilities compared to other options
- Requires frequent backflushing to maintain effectiveness
- Not suitable for removing all types of contaminants
5. APEC Reverse Osmosis Water Filter:
The APEC Reverse Osmosis Water Filter is a popular option among Reddit users who are looking for a high-performance water filtration system. This system uses a multi-stage filtration process that includes sediment, carbon, and reverse osmosis filtration to remove a wide range of contaminants from your drinking water. Here are the pros and cons of the APEC Reverse Osmosis Water Filter:
Pros:
- Effective Filtration: The APEC Reverse Osmosis Water Filter is capable of removing up to 99% of contaminants from your drinking water, including chlorine, fluoride, arsenic, lead, and bacteria.
- High-Quality Components: This system is made with high-quality components that are designed to last. The filters have a long lifespan and only need to be replaced every 6-12 months, depending on usage.
- Easy to Install: The APEC Reverse Osmosis Water Filter comes with everything you need for installation, and the process is straightforward and easy to follow.
- Improved Taste and Odor: This system removes impurities that can affect the taste and odor of your water, leaving you with clean, refreshing water that tastes great.
- Space-Saving Design: The APEC Reverse Osmosis Water Filter has a compact design that can fit under your sink, making it a space-saving option for those with limited counter space.
Cons:
- High Cost: The APEC Reverse Osmosis Water Filter is one of the more expensive options on the market, and it may not be the best choice for those on a tight budget.
- Slow Filtration: Reverse osmosis filtration is a slow process, and the APEC system may take longer to filter water than other options.
- Wasteful: Reverse osmosis filtration creates wastewater, which can be wasteful and may not be suitable for areas with water scarcity.
- Requires Maintenance: The APEC Reverse Osmosis Water Filter requires regular maintenance, including filter replacements and cleaning, to ensure that it continues to function effectively.
- Not Suitable for Well Water: This system may not be effective for well water that contains high levels of minerals or sediment, as these can clog the filters and reduce their effectiveness.
Overall, the APEC Reverse Osmosis Water Filter is a high-quality system that is capable of removing a wide range of contaminants from your drinking water. While it may be more expensive than other options, it offers excellent value for money in terms of filtration effectiveness and long lifespan of filters. It’s important to consider the cons, such as the potential for slow filtration and maintenance requirements, before making a purchase decision.
FAQs
Q: What should I consider when choosing a water filter? A: When choosing a water filter, consider the types of contaminants that are present in your water, the size and flow rate of the filter, the cost and availability of replacement filters, and the ease of installation and maintenance.
Q: Are countertop filters as effective as under-sink filters? A: Countertop filters can be effective at removing certain contaminants from your water, but they may not be as effective as under-sink filters. Under-sink filters often have multiple stages of filtration, which can remove a wider range of contaminants.
Q: How often do I need to replace the filters in my water filter? A: The frequency with which you need to replace the filters in your water filter depends on the type of filter and the level of usage. Some filters need to be replaced every 3-6 months, while others can last up to a year or more.
Q: Are reverse osmosis filters the best option for removing contaminants from water? A: Reverse osmosis filters are one of the most effective options for removing contaminants from water, but they can also be more expensive and wasteful than other types of filters.
Q: Can a water filter remove bacteria and viruses from water? A: Some water filters are capable of removing bacteria and viruses from water, but not all filters have this capability. It’s important to choose a filter that is specifically designed to remove these types of contaminants if they are present in your water.
